About 3,9-dibromopyrimido[1,2-b]indazole

3,9-dibromopyrimido[1,2-b]indazole (PubChem CID 162651143) has the molecular formula C10H5Br2N3 and a molecular weight of 326.98 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 3,9-dibromopyrimido[1,2-b]indazole.
